About the Role

The ideal candidate can work independently, assess policy and organizational direction, and deliver clear analysis through white papers, briefings, and other products.

Responsibilities

  • Analyze policy and provide timely written and verbal recommendations.
  • Evaluate research performance metrics and collaborate with scientific teams.
  • Cook up test and evaluation activities, including training materials and test plans.
  • Support the transition of research into operational environments.
  • Work with IC and DoD partners on research initiatives.
  • Prepare and present technical briefings to techn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Lead and own ongoing analytic tool and semantic infrastructure development across two critical environments.
  • Plan, track, and report progress on complex technical projects; coordinate technical meetings and working groups.

Qualifications

  • 13+ years with a MA/MS or 15+ years with a BA/BS in a relevant discipline.
  • Active TS/SCI.
  • Deg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field.
  • Strong experience in/with:
    • systems architecture decisions and design,
    • requirements analysis and management,
    • integration and testing methodologies,
    • configuration management,
    • developing, analyzing and validating requirements,
    • technical direction and documentation, and
    • deploying containers to cloud environments using OpenShift environment and ISSO processes and requirements.
  • Strong knowledge of:
    • hardware/software interfaces,
    • networking fundamentals,
    • programming languages such as Python, Java, GitLab, AI/LLM/RAG integration, SPARQL, and RDF/OWL,
    • agile/scrum, backlog leadership, ISSO,
    • development of knowledge models or data graphs, and
    • development of CI/CD pipelines.
